books by subject
Teaching of Specific Subjects

A Midsummer Night's Dream (HBJ Shakespeare)

SMP GCSE Interact 2-tier Foundation 2 Pupil's Book (SMP Interact 2-tier GCSE)

Beyond the Language Classroom

Developing Online Language Teaching: Research-Based Pedagogies and Reflective Practices (New Language Learning and Teaching Environments)

Technology for the Language Classroom: Creating a 21st Century Learning Experience (Applied Linguistics for the Language Classroom)

WJEC Eduqas GCSE (9-1) English Language Workbook

Reflective Practice in ESL Teacher Development Groups: From Practices to Principles

Forms of Practitioner Reflexivity: Critical, Conversational, and Arts-Based Approaches

A Midsummer Night's Dream: The 30-Minute Shakespeare

A Poetry Teacher's Toolkit: Book 2: Rhymes, Rhythms and Rattles: 02

BEAM Enrichment bundle: Sums for Smart Kids: 1

How to Teach Writing Across the Curriculum: Ages 8-14(Writers Workshop)

Achieve Reading SATs Revision The Expected Standard Year 6 (Achieve Key Stage 2 SATs Revision)

Achieve Reading SATs Question Workbook The Expected Standard Year 6 (Achieve Key Stage 2 SATs Revision)

Mathematical Merry-Go-Round: Whole Class Oral Activities to Enhance the Curriculum

The Tessellations File: 40 Blackline Masters with Teacher's Notes (Mathematics Resource Files)

OCR A2 Psychology Student Unit Guide: Unit G543: Forensic Psychology (Student Unit Guides)

KS3 History: Medieval Realms, 1066-1500 Textbook (Key Stage 3 History S.)

Medieval Britain Teacher's resource book (Cambridge History Programme Key Stage 3)

Brilliant Activities for Reading Comprehension, Year 5: Engaging Stories and Activities to Develop Comprehension Skills

Medieval Britain: Conquest and Power (Cambridge History Programme Key Stage 3)

Children′s Errors in Mathematics: Understanding Common Misconceptions in Primary Schools (Teaching Handbooks Series)

Europe 1870–1991: The best-selling and trusted name in AS and A-level History! (Flagship History)

Interactive Maths Teaching in the Primary School

History for All (Entitlement for All)

English - Reading Comprehension Age 9-11 (Letts Wild About)

Literacy in the Secondary School

Teaching and learning history 11-18: understanding the past: understanding the Past 11-18 (UK Higher Education OUP Humanities & Social Sciences Education OUP)

Christmas Activities for Language and Literacy KS2
